Many people from underserved communities want to see change and do something about it. Some choose to support existing organizations through donations. However, there are those who want to be the change-makers! If you are one of those people, congratulations! Your journey is about to begin.

Before you start, spend the next four Saturdays with local groups that do the work you want to do. This experience will help you understand their daily lives and challenges.

Listening to nonprofit founders can also be beneficial. Their stories reveal the passion and struggle they face in their work. You can learn how to stay motivated during tough times. Additionally, talking to leaders who are new to the field can provide valuable insights. They can share their mistakes and how they turned them into successes, helping you avoid the same errors.

Networking is essential too. Attend workshops on nonprofit management. These events will show you the challenges others face and give you a chance to meet people who share your goals. Building a network can support your efforts and inspire new ideas.

Lastly, research local organizations that may be struggling. If you find one that is about to shut down, you could help revive it. As you move forward, I wish you great success! Your hard work can bring real change to the lives of those you help.
